Job Title

Clinical Application Specialist

Job Description

At Philips, we believe there’s always a way to make life better.

As a Clinical Application Specialist, you will demonstrate Philips IGT and CT systems, explain system functionality, train users, customize system configurations, and advise customers on optimal system setup.
You will also contribute to the development of improved system settings and new functionalities, ensuring clinical solutions meet customer and market needs.

In this role you will:

  • Develop and deliver tailored training materials and educational programs aligned to specific clinical specialties and user roles to maximize the value of Philips solutions.

  • Configure and adapt Philips clinical applications to diverse healthcare environments to optimize functionality and usability based on clinical needs.

  • Analyze clinical workflows to identify improvement opportunities that enhance patient care and operational efficiency.

  • Provide expert clinical and technical guidance to ensure effective integration and utilization of Philips systems.

  • Assess customer needs and develop customized implementation strategies aligned with clinical and organizational objectives.

  • Deliver clear and effective training, demonstrations, and presentations to diverse clinical and technical audiences.

  • Ensure accurate documentation of implementations, customer interactions, and support activities in CRM and project systems.

  • Execute implementation activities in line with project timelines and quality standards to ensure customer satisfaction.

You're the right fit if you have:

  • Bachelor’s degree in a medical or healthcare-related field (required).

  • Minimum of 3 years of experience in clinical support within the healthcare market or assistive medical technology in medical centers.

  • Excellent communication and analytical skills, with a high level of autonomy and strong customer orientation.

  • Fluency in Spanish and intermediate proficiency in English.

  • Previous experience working with Philips systems is desirable.

  • Willingness and ability to travel within Mexico.

  • Ability to work independently while effectively collaborating within a (virtual) team across all levels of the organization.
